Energy consumption of data transfer: Intensity indicators versus absolute estimates
Abstract The assessment of energy consumption of data traffic for Internet services usually relies on energy intensity figures (in Wh/GB). In this paper, we argue against using these indicators for evaluating the evolution of energy consumption of data transmission induced by changes in Internet usage.

A high speed and high sensitivity preamplified receiver for Passive Optical Network (PON) is proposed. We demonstrate a very high responsivity of 140 A/W, with a Polarization Dependent Loss (PDL) around 1 dB and a 3‐dB bandwidth of 48 GHz, which is very promising for future PON network with 50 Gbit/s capacity and above.
